Just found this thread, wonder if anyone knows how to do this/if it can be done?

I constantly have to zip back and forth through my journal for various reasons, but though there are certain pages I can go to via the top bar or whatever (it might show first, then 7 then 24 then 41 etc) I can't jump to a specific page that's not shown. If, for instance, I know I want page 73, I have to get to something close (say 80) then jump backwards, often a page at a time.

I keep a record (spreadsheet) of what I post and where, ie what page, date, what the post is etc (yeah, I'm THAT geeky! It helps though, when you want to find out when last you posted a particular review, section, special or if you featured a certain song/album/artiste before) so I know WHERE to go, at all times. Getting there, despite what they say, is NOT half the fun!

If anyone knows how to jump to a specific page in one or less moves I'd love to hear from ya! With my journal currently exceeding 120 pages, it's getting more than a little tiresome....

Thanks
TH
The only way is editing the url.

For example, the url of this thread is MB Forum Functions You Never Knew Existed

Where the very last number is the page of the thread, in this case three.

If you edit that to MB Forum Functions You Never Knew Existed

Then the link leads you to page two.

Actually there is a way to do it. Just click on the downward-pointing triangle to the right of the row of page numbers. That will bring up a tiny little drop down item with a text field where you can simply type in a page number and then click "go".
